现代生物技术耦合生态价值研究
The Coupled Ecological Value of Modern Biotechnology
【摘要】 现代生物技术因其生态功能而蕴含着正负两种不同的生态价值,它们交互影响、互有抵消,形成耦合生态价值。由此构建现代生物技术生态价值耦合模型,并作为生态环境可否持续发展的判别理据。同时,过于强调现代生物技术的经济价值和即时、直接的需要而对自然无序改造,会凸显负生态价值。因此,必须从时空尺度推动现代生物技术生态效益与经济效益并行发展、驱动其进步与生态保护间的良性互动、并依托绿色现代生物技术促进生态文明建设,才能实现耦合生态价值的最大化与生态环境的可持续发展。
【Abstract】 The modern biotechnology has the positive and negative ecological value potentials due to its ecological functions. They interact and offset with each other,resulting in the coupled ecological value. A coupled ecological value model of modern biotechnology was constructed and used as the criterion to judge whether a modern biotechnology is conducive to the sustainable development of ecological environment. Meanwhile,the negative ecological value will emerge if we put too much emphasis on the immediate and direct needs of modern biotechnology and then carry out disordered transformation of nature. Therefore,it is required to promote the simultaneous development of ecological efficiency and economic values at the temporal and spatial dimensions,to drive its progress and benign interaction with ecological environment,and to accelerate the construction of eco- civilization based on green modern technology. Only in those ways can we achieve the maximization of coupled ecological value and sustainable development of ecological environment.
